Philip Guenther <guent...@gmail.com> writes: > On Mon, Jun 3, 2013 at 9:29 AM, Jérémie Courrèges-Anglas <j...@wxcvbn.org> > wrote: >> Ted Unangst <t...@tedunangst.com> writes: >>> If ksh is going to treat : as magic, then it needs to escape it when >>> autocompleting. (step 2 above) >> >> I do agree, but... why should ':' be special? > > So that things like > PATH=/usr/local/bin:/usr/b<tab> > and > scp target:/etc/pass<tab> > > will autocomplete the paths to the right of the colon.
